Figure 5. Tomograms of closed and open CD20 tetramers. Tomograms showing 1 example each of a closed (A and C) and open (B and D) conformation CD20 tetramer on Ramos RA1 cells. In the color-annotated tomograms (A and B), the parts of the tomogram representing the mAbs are shown in blue and the parts representing the CD20 multimers are shown in red. The approximate borders of individual CD20 entities within the tetramers are indicated by black lines. In the rotated views in panels C and D, the center of each CD20 molecule is marked with a red circle. Black lines connect the centers of the CD20 entities of a tetramer.
